French documentary filmmaker and journalist Jean-Pierre Bruneau began documenting Louisiana's rich musical heritage in the 1970's. His classic film “Dedans le Sud de la Louisiane,” was the “first film to consider the music in terms of the culture, rather than the culture in terms of the music,” and is a “memorable experience, both musically and visually.” – Chris Smith (Blues & Rhythm).

Presently at work on a film on New Orleans music legend Fats Domino, Bruneau discusses his perspective as a Frenchman on “this mythical land, its people, their ancient French language” and, of course, the wonderful music – both its past and its future.
